Remember that research papers at this level are not a retelling of historical events. They MUST be argumentative in scope. You must present an arguable point and then defend it with your sources you have. Think along the lines of a debate. Present your theory, then defend it. If you spend too much time (or the majority of your paper) retelling what happened and not proving your point, your grade will suffer. Ideally in a history paper. no more than two paragraphs (generally located right after the introduction and thesis) should be used for historical context.
